I am currently working on two device drivers for use in a laboratory environment. One for a servo controller (TECH80 model 5650), the other one for an AD convertor (CyrDAS 1800HR).
Question 1: how can a module retrieve the kernel boot options (e.g. te5650=0x320) ? I couldn't find it in Beck's book "Linux kernel internals". The other char drivers don't seem to bother very much about boot options.
Question 2: is there anyone with similar hardware who wants to test?
